County Cotton Producers Vote To Approve Quotas

Bosque County cotton producers approved marketing quotas with 79 for and 15 against in a November referendum led by Henry T Bass of Meridian. Transfers outside the county failed by a two thirds vote. Four Peanut producers voted on peanut quotas with support limited to a minority.

Mrs Emil Herzog Dies in Clifton Hospital

Mrs. Emil Herzog aged 74 of Meridian dies in Clifton hospital after long illness. Born July 1 1891 at The Grove near Temple, she was one of seven Ruecker children and lived in Temple Crawford and Clifton areas. She married Emil Herzog on December 24 1908 in Temple. the Union produced twelve children.

Mrs. Eva L. McCoy Rites Held in Meridian

Eva L. McCoy 95 longtime Clifton resident died December 14 at the Meridian home of her son-in-law and daughter Lester and Mrs. Smith. Funeral services were held December 15 at the Bristol Funeral Home Chapel in Meridian with Rev. Guy K. Wilson and Rev. Homer F. Pumphrey presiding. Interment was in Clifton Cemetery.

Poage Addresses Clifton Lions Club on Medicare and Agriculture

United States Congressman W R Poage spoke to Clifton Lions Club at City Hall dining room on December 14 stressing Medicare potential impact and the need for productive aid, education efforts, foreign aid trade goals, and agricultural policy encouraging land non use payments and freer goods flow.
